Michael Dahl's original portrait of Catherine Shorter (ca. 1682-1737) was painted before the sitter became Lady Walpole in 1725. The granddaughter of a Lord Mayor of London, Lady Walpole had produced five children for Sir Robert in the six years following their marriage in 1700. By the time Horace was born in 1717, Lady Walpole's relationship with Sir Robert was strained. Horace grew up adoring his mother and rather disliking his father whose political genius he began to appreciate only in the last years of Sir Robert's life.
